| Summary: | Water harvesting and productivity interventions implemented by WLE/ICRISAT and the Central Agroforestry Research Institute on a pilot watershed in central India had significant impacts on water resources, incomes and farmers' livelihoods. As a result, the Government of Uttar Pradesh has asked ICRISAT and a consortium of national partners to scale the model out to over 35,000 ha. |
